Abstract

The invention discloses an anti-cross-infection applicator, which comprises an applicator tube, wherein the bottom of the applicator tube is communicated with a discharge tube, the surface of the discharge tube is provided with a movable groove, an elastic sheet is fixedly connected between two sides of the inner wall of the movable groove, the middle of one side of the surface of the elastic sheet is fixedly connected with a chuck, and one end of the chuck penetrates through the discharge tube and extends to the outside of the discharge tube. After the device is used for smearing a patient, the contact plate and the clamping head can be quickly separated from the clamping groove in the movable sleeve, so that the movable sleeve is quickly separated from the discharging pipe, the absorption sponge is replaced, the absorption sponge can be replaced in time after being used, the replacement efficiency is high, the replacement method is simple and convenient, the device is easy for medical workers to learn and master, the absorption sponge is made of sponge materials, liquid is conveniently squeezed, and the comfort of the patient during use is improved.

Background
The dermatology department belongs to surgery department, and is mainly used for treating various skin diseases, wherein the common skin diseases comprise psoriasis, herpes, rosacea, impetigo, pyogenic bacteria infection, scars, tinea, ichthyosis, bromhidrosis, whelk and folliculitis. The skin is the largest organ of the human body, the total weight accounts for 5-15% of the body weight, the total area is 1.5-2 square meters, and the thickness is 0.5-4 millimeters depending on the human body or parts. The skin covers the whole body and protects various tissues and organs in the body from physical, mechanical, chemical and pathogenic microbial attacks. The skin has a barrier effect in two ways: on one hand, the loss of water, electrolyte and other substances in the body is prevented; on the other hand, the invasion of the outside harmful substances is prevented. Keeps the stability of the internal environment of the human body, plays an important protection function in physiology, and simultaneously, the skin also participates in the metabolic process of the human body. The skin has several colors (white, yellow, red, brown, black, etc.), and it is different mainly depending on the species, age and location. The general nursing routine of dermatology, according to the disease nursing routine, not only pay attention to the change of the whole body disease, but also the externally applied drug should pay attention to the dressing condition, whether there is allergy, irritation or absorption poisoning, etc., and should be handled and reported to the doctor in time, and if the patient has contaminated clothes, the patient should be replaced in time, and must pay attention to diet nursing.
When ordinary dermatology nurses patients, the patients often need to be changed frequently, but the patients in the dermatology often have infectivity, if the patients need to be changed frequently, the patients often have self cross infection or cross infection among the patients, the dosage used by different patients is different, and the traditional medicine changer is lack of accurate dosage of the dosage.

When the device is used, the manual rods 18 on the surface of the fixed box 15 are pulled towards two sides, the sliding plate 16 and the clamping rods 19 are driven to move towards two sides, the clamping rods 19 are separated from the fixed grooves 21 on the surface of the fixed block 20, the return springs 17 in the fixed box 15 are simultaneously extruded, the horizontal rods 13 are then pushed downwards, the piston plate 10 is driven by the connecting rods 11 to push the medicine in the medicine storage tube 1 to the discharging tube 2, the medicine enters the absorption sponge 9 through the movable sleeve 7, the absorption sponge 9 is attached to the skin surface of a patient to completely paint the skin surface of the patient, after the painting is finished, the contact plate 6 in the movable sleeve 7 is extruded, the contact plate 6 drives the chuck 5 to extrude the elastic sheet 4 in the movable groove 3, the contact plate 6 is pushed into the movable groove 3, the movable sleeve 7 is rapidly separated from the surface of the discharging tube 2, then the absorption sponge 9 is replaced only by reversely operating according to the above operation, when the medicine in the medicine storage, will absorb sponge 9 and dismantle according to above-mentioned step, aim at liquid medicine with discharging pipe 2, break away from kelly 19 and fixed slot 21, upwards pull horizontal rod 13, with liquid medicine through the negative pressure suction store up in the pencil 1 can, after the device finishes using completely, restore the device.
